#2b62cd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2b62cd is composed of 16.9% red, 38.4% green and 80.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79% cyan, 52.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 219.6 degrees, a saturation of 65.3% and a lightness of 48.6%. #2b62cd color hex could be obtained by blending #56c4ff with #00009b.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

#2b62cd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2b62cd has RGB values of R:43, G:98, B:205 and CMYK values of C:0.79, M:0.52, Y:0,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 2843341.

Shades and Tints of #2b62cd
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02050a is the darkest color, while #f9fb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#2b62cd
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#777a81 is the less saturated color, while #0556f3 is the most saturated one.
